Honeybees play an interesting and important role in nature.

In additional to making honey, honeybees help many plants reproduce.

They do this by pollinating the plant which means to transfer pollen.

Pollination授粉 occurs when pollen /'pɑl?n/ 花粉is moved within a plant’s flower or carried to another flower. This is how the plant reproduce.

For reproduction to succeed, the pollen must be transferred from the male part of the flower to the female part. Many plants depend on the pollen for reproduction. This included many fruits and vegetables.

Beside honeybees, there are many other pollinators including birds, insects and other kind of bees.

Without enough pollinators, many of our favorite fruits and vegetable will become more expensive and hard to find. This included almonds and cherries.

Honeybee are important pollinators and play an important role in agriculture.

Beekeepers are people who keep honeybees.

In addition to collecting honey, some beekeepers provide pollination services for farmers. They do this by raising and managing colonies殖民地 of bees.

Farmers need colonies to pollinate their crops.

Beekeepers can provide and manage of bee colonies to farmers.

Honeybees are social insects that live in colonies.

A bee colony consists of a queen bee, male drones 雄蜂 and thousands of male worker bees. Each colony also contains eggs and immature未成熟的 bees in various stage of development. The number of bees within a colony depends on the seasonal changes.

A colony’s population increases during the warm season and decreases during the colder season. In recent year, many bee colonies have collapsed or disappeared.

A bee colony collapses occurs when a majority of bee in colony disappear and leave behind the queen.

Some beekeepers have reported losing 30 to 90 % of their colonies.

This loss of bee colonies can cause significant problems for farmers who depend on them to pollinate their crops.

In some parts of the world, a shortage of bees has increased the cost of renting bees by up to 20%.

There are several possible causes for bee colony collapse. One possible collapse is the use of new pesticides农药.

Other possible causes include infections from viruses, genetic factors遗传因素 and malnutrition (营养不良).

Changing weather patterns may also play a role as summers get hotter and winters get colder. These changes in weather may weaken the bees, making it more difficult for them to fight infections. Whatever the causes of colony collapse, it’s important to understand that many parts of our world are interdependent.

Changes that effect on one species may have serious effects on other species.

A change to our environment, can start a chain of event that is difficult to predict.

In any complex system such as the earth environment, small changes can cause a un consequences. The danger of un consequences is something that we all need to understand better.

A cell 细胞 is the basic unit of life.

A cell is smallest structure that can live and reproduce.

Cells grow and develop, reproduce and interact with the environment.

Photosynthesis光合作用/,foto's?nθ?s?s/ was one of most important biological processes.

It allows plants to capture and use light as an energy source.

Photosynthesis is the process of converting light energy into chemical energy.

A virus is small biological structure that attacks and enters cells.

Once inside a cell, a virus reproduces and makes many copies of itself.

Some diseases such influenza /,?nflu'?nz?/ (流感)are viruses.

Bacteria are one-celled forms of life that are all around us.

Although they have a single cell structure, they are very important.

Many bacteria are inside us and help us digest our food.

DNA is a complex molecule that stores information and can make copies of itself.

Nearly any cells in a person’s body has t he same DNA.

The information stored in DNA tells cells what to do and it’s necessary for reproduction.
